Long Hill Chamber of Commerce Meet and Greet

Members and guests of the Long Hill Chamber of Commerce gathered at the year’s first Meet and Greet last month at Millington Bank in Millington. The event was hosted by Melissa Coletta, Vice President of the branch.
Millington Bank Vice President of Business and Community Lending, Meher Rafiq, also attended along with Long Hill Township Mayor Guy Piserchia, and Sumara and Imran Ahmad, owners of the new Goddard School, which will open in the fall of 2018.
“These events are great opportunities for business owners to meet each other to share concerns and learn about each other’s businesses and how we can be of service to each other,” stated Chamber President Michelle Cavett of Soo Bahk Do Karate of Gillette.
The next Chamber Event will be held Thursday, February 15 at 6 p.m. with Mayor Guy Piserchia. The location is to be determined. “We like to hold these events at Chamber member businesses to help familiarize and promote these businesses among our members,” stated Cavett. Past events have been held at Angie’s Gourmet Deli, Millington Station Cafe, Stirling Diner, and Long Hill Tavern.
